High Protein Cajun Honey Butter Chicken & Creamy Potatoes

Serves 5

Directions

  1. 1Slice your chicken breast into cubes.
  2. 2Add Cajun seasoning mix and olive oil to the chicken.
  3. 3Slice your uncooked potatoes into small cubes.
  4. 4Season potatoes with garlic powder, Italian herbs, paprika, and olive oil.
  5. 5Mix the seasoned potatoes well.
  6. 6Oven bake or air fry the potatoes for 20-22 minutes at 200C/400F until golden and crispy.
  7. 7Cook the chicken in light butter on medium heat for 6 to 8 minutes until golden brown.
  8. 8Lower the heat.
  9. 9Add more butter, extra seasoning (garlic, onion powder, paprika, oregano), a drizzle of honey and parsley to the chicken.
  10. 10Mix till fully coated and delicious.
  11. 11Set the chicken aside.
  12. 12Add chopped onions to the pan.
  13. 13Cook onions till soft for 3-4 minutes.
  14. 14Add tomato paste and mix for 2 minutes.
  15. 15Lower the heat.
  16. 16Add evaporated milk and garlic and herb cream cheese.
  17. 17Stir on low heat continuously till completely smooth.
  18. 18Drop your crispy potatoes into the creamy mixture.
  19. 19Mix and fold gently till deliciously creamy.

Ingredients

  • 1000 g Raw Chicken Breast, cubed
  • 1.5 Tsp Salt
  • 1.5 Tsp Black Pepper
  • 2 Tsp Garlic Powder
  • 2 Tsp Onion Powder
  • 2.5 Tsp Paprika
  • 2 Tsp Oregano
  • 1 Tsp Chilli Flakes
  • 3 Tsp Olive Oil
  • 30 g Light Butter (for cooking)
  • Extra Seasoning: garlic, Onion Powder, Paprika, Oregano
  • 30 g Honey (for all the chicken)
  • Fresh Parsley
  • 1100 g Raw Potatoes, cubed
  • 1 Tbsp Garlic Powder
  • 1 Tbsp Italian Herbs
  • 1 Tbsp Paprika
  • 2 Tsp Olive Oil
  • 100 g Red Onion, finely chopped
  • 50 g Tomato Paste
  • 250 g Light/Fat Free Olive Evaporated Milk
  • 150 g Garlic & Herb Cream Cheese
